**Q: Where is reception now?**
A: Reception at Corvel Wharf moved from level 3 to the ground floor as of this month. Direct all couriers, visitors, and lost badges there. The old level 3 desk is unstaffed; signage is up but expect stragglers for a few weeks. Facilities staff escorting visitors past the new barrier line should use the ground-floor gate, which accepts the standard escort code.

staff pass of fajof-fawif = bdg-ES-2

### Step 7: Update the KioskGuard watchdog

After installing build 14 of the Orrin kiosk app, the legacy watchdog must be replaced with KioskGuard. KioskGuard monitors the touch interface, the payment module, and the screen heartbeat, restarting the app if any goes silent. Support staff should confirm the watchdog service shows "armed" on the diagnostics panel before leaving the site. Do not copy old watchdog settings forward; they are incompatible. Configure KioskGuard with the values below.

service settings:
[olidor]
host = olidor.tolvaqsys.corp
user = olidor_svc
database = olidor_prod

## v3.8.2 — Fixed: memory leak in image cache

Heads-up for release: the Snapcrate image cache was holding decoded bitmaps past eviction, so long sessions on the Gallerio app crept up to a few hundred MB before the OS stepped in. Root cause was a retain cycle between the cache entry and its completion handler. Fixed by switching to weak references and adding a watchdog that logs cache size every five minutes. Soak tests look clean over 48 hours. Any regressions should be routed to the person named below.

account owner for bahif-yageg: Eliath Ulair Quenvan Kasok

**Minutes — Management Meeting, Legacy Pricing**

Attendees: regional leadership, Hollis presiding. Agreed: legacy Brackenfold customers move to the new rate card in two stages over six months, capped at 9% total uplift. Branch managers to handle retention conversations directly; no blanket waivers. Script and FAQ to follow within the fortnight. Objections from the Marwick branch were noted. The confidential planning note appears below.

management briefing: Headcount on the Belix team goes from 60 to 93 by the end of November. Gross margin on Belix came in at 23 percent against a plan of 47 percent.